

# Create an enhanced client and `DynamoDbTable`
<a name="ddb-en-client-getting-started-dynamodbTable"></a>

## Create an enhanced client
<a name="ddb-en-client-getting-started-dynamodbTable-eclient"></a>

The [DynamoDbEnhancedClient](https://sdk.amazonaws.com/java/api/latest/software/amazon/awssdk/enhanced/dynamodb/DynamoDbEnhancedClient.html) class or its asynchronous counterpart, [DynamoDbEnhancedAsyncClient](https://sdk.amazonaws.com/java/api/latest/software/amazon/awssdk/enhanced/dynamodb/DynamoDbEnhancedAsyncClient.html), is the entry point to working with the DynamoDB Enhanced Client API.

The enhanced client requires a standard `[DynamoDbClient](https://sdk.amazonaws.com/java/api/latest/software/amazon/awssdk/services/dynamodb/DynamoDbClient.html)` to perform work. The API offers two ways to create a `DynamoDbEnhancedClient` instance. The first option, shown in the following snippet, creates a standard `DynamoDbClient` with default settings picked up from configuration settings.

```
DynamoDbEnhancedClient enhancedClient = DynamoDbEnhancedClient.create();
```

If you want to configure the underlying standard client, you can supply it to the enhanced client's builder method as shown in the following snippet.

```
// Configure an instance of the standard DynamoDbClient.
DynamoDbClient standardClient = DynamoDbClient.builder()
    .region(Region.US_EAST_1)
    .credentialsProvider(ProfileCredentialsProvider.create())
    .build();

// Use the configured standard client with the enhanced client.
DynamoDbEnhancedClient enhancedClient = DynamoDbEnhancedClient.builder()
    .dynamoDbClient(standardClient)
    .build();
```

## Create a `DynamoDbTable` instance
<a name="ddb-en-client-getting-started-dynamodbTable-table"></a>

Think of a [https://sdk.amazonaws.com/java/api/latest/software/amazon/awssdk/enhanced/dynamodb/DynamoDbTable.html](https://sdk.amazonaws.com/java/api/latest/software/amazon/awssdk/enhanced/dynamodb/DynamoDbTable.html) as the client-side representation of a DynamoDB table that uses the mapping functionality provided by a `TableSchema`. The `DynamoDbTable` class provides methods for CRUD operations that let you interact with a single DynamoDB table.

`DynamoDbTable<T>` is a generic class that takes a single type argument, whether it is a custom class or an `EnhancedDocument` when working with document-type items. This argument type establishes the relationship between the class that you use and the single DynamoDB table.

Use the `table()` factory method of the `DynamoDbEnhancedClient` to create a `DynamoDbTable` instance as shown in the following snippet.

```
static final DynamoDbTable<Customer> customerTable = 
        enhancedClient.table("Customer", TableSchema.fromBean(Customer.class));
```

`DynamoDbTable` instances are candidates for singletons because they are immutable and can be used throughout your application.

Your code now has an in-memory representation of a DynamoDB table that can work with `Customer` instances. The actual DynamoDB table might or might not exist. If the table named `Customer` already exists, you can begin performing CRUD operations against it. If it doesn't exist, use the `DynamoDbTable` instance to create the table as discussed in the next section.
